What is a M1 License in California? If you are a California M1 license You can legally drive any two- or three-wheel vehicle equipped with a motor, but no pedals, including motorcycles and sit down scooters. What is a M2 License in California? California's M2 license allows you to legally drive motorized bikes, mopeds and motorized scooters.

The Class M1 license allows you to operate any two-wheeled motorcycle and all vehicles listed in the Class M2 designation. A Class M2 license allows you to operate motorized bicycles, a bicycle with an attached motor, and mopeds.

What Is an M1 Motorcycle License in California? According to the DMV, an M1 motorcycle license gives riders the ability to operate any two-wheeled motorcycle, motor-driven cycle, or motorized scooter, along with all of the motorized vehicles that an M2-licensed rider can operate. M1 license - The class M1 license allows you to operate any two-wheeled motorcycle, in addition to the vehicles allowed under the M2 license. M2 license - The M2 license only allows you to operate a motorized bicycle or moped. You may apply for either an M1 or M2 license at any California DMV that provides licensing services.

Requirements for a Motorcycle M1 or M2 License *Tests include at least the driver knowledge, motorcycle knowledge, and motorcycle skills. An observation road test is required for applicants who have never been licensed for any class of motor vehicle and apply for a motorcycle only license.
